We are recruiting a Senior HR Business Partner to lead the people agenda across a network of operational sites, partnering with senior leaders to drive performance, capability, and engagement.
This is a highly visible role offering the opportunity to shape culture, coach managers, develop an HR team, and influence business strategy within a fast-paced, multi-site environment.
Client Details Our client is a well-established UK business operating across multiple locations, employing a large operational workforce within fast-paced, target-driven environments.
Following a period of growth and organisational change, the business is investing further in its people function and is looking to appoint an experienced Senior HR Business Partner to support operations across several key sites.
The organisation offers a hands-on, commercially focused environment where HR plays an integral role in supporting managers, improving capability, driving engagement, and delivering operational performance.
This role is based in Peterborough and will involve regular travel to sites across the Midlands and North of England.
Description Reporting to the Head of HR, the Senior HR Business Partner will provide strategic and operational HR support across a portfolio of operational sites while acting as a trusted advisor to senior stakeholders.
The role will focus on developing management capability, driving people initiatives, supporting organisational change, and ensuring managers are equipped to effectively lead their teams.
Key responsibilities include: Partnering with senior operational leaders to drive business performance through effective people strategies.
Coaching and developing managers to improve leadership capability and people management skills.
Acting as the senior HR lead across multiple operational sites.
Supporting employee engagement, retention, and organisational development initiatives.
Leading and advising on complex employee relations matters and escalations.
Providing guidance on performance management, absence, disciplinaries, grievances, and organisational change.
Supporting HR systems, process improvements, and wider people projects.
Working closely with and developing a team of HR Administrators.
Building strong relationships with site General Managers and leadership teams.
Travelling regularly across sites in Peterborough, Warrington, Leeds, Sheffield, Cannock, and other operational locations.
